Due to the robustness of the male silkworm larvae, strong vitality of its pupae, high rate of cocoon layer they produced, long ,fine and evenly distributed silk fibers, the rate of silk produced by the male silkworm is about 20% more than that of the female; the grade of silk produced from silk fiber spu/7 by the male silkworm is raised to more than 2 grades than that of the silk fiber spun by mixed sexes, reaching to the level of 5A; what's more, the male silkworm produce quality cocoon and need 15% less of the amount of mulberry than the mixed sexes (Huang Junting,1980). For all the above-mentioned advantages in rearing of the male silkworm, one of the key measures in sericultural practice is the attempt to realize the monoculture of male silkworm, which will both raise the quality of the cocoons and reduce the cost for silk production. For these purposes, the selective breeding of male silkworm races has always been one of the focuses in sericulture of many sericologists home and abroad.In order to realize the monoculture of male silkworm, many researchers across the world have attempted and are still attempting to look for effective means, e.g. parthenogenesis (Pan Shaoxi,1996), male nucleus development (Li Muwan et al., 1996), using balanced lethal systems(Xia Jianguo et al.,1980) and sex-limited races (Huang Junting et al.,1984). Theoretically speaking, all the eggs produced by a single silkworm moth can be masculinized in male nucleus development, but the rate of developed eggs is low and the rate of hatching is even lower. Therefore technically it is still not feasible but only used for theoretical studies; although it is technicallyfeasible to use the balanced lethal systems and the balanced lethal systems have been created with relatively simple manipulation,.it is much laborious in the maintainance of the races, its cost is high and it is difficult to introduce them into the pragmatic races; By using sex-limited normal marking and sex-limited zebra it is simple to identify male and female, and thus can be used for the breeding of seed cocoons, but the sex identification can only be done within the 5* instar when it has already caused some unavoidable loss; although by using the sex-limited mulrilunar system identification of sexes can be done within the 3rd instar, and thus male and female can be reared separately, it has certain negative effects on economic characters. As for the sex-limited cocoon color system, further research has yet to be done. The efficiency of the black and white egg automatic selection by photoelectric means is high but the cost is also high.Since the discovery of the high temperature lethality of the sex-linked chocolate (sch)during its embryonic stage and its sex-linked inheritance (Pan Qingzhong,1992), new horizon has been open for the selective breeding of male silkworm races. Many researches have been done on the silkworm sch.. Lu Cheng et al.(1996) studied the temperature sensitivity of silkworm sch during its incubating stages, and found that the sch gene was closed related with the temperature sensitive lethality; but the problem whether the temperature sensitive lethality was the result of the pleiotropism of sch gene or was determined by another so called lethal gene closely linked to sch, was unsolved. Lin Jianrong (1998) found that the temperature-sensitive trait of sch was determined by a major gene located on the Z chromosome and that it was in a form of sex-linked recessive inheritance. Zhu Yong et al have bred two male silkworm race combinations, namely Qiubai sch X Xiafang and Xiafang X Qiubai sch through introducing the temperature sensitivity of sch to practical race Xiafang and Qiubai; and these two combinations have been in practical tests. Within about 10 years since the discovery the temperature lethality of sch, some practical race combinations for the rear of male silkworm have already been created.
